The Importance of Routing Numbers: Safeguarding Your Business Transactions

In the realm of banking and finance, routing number on a checkis essential for making sure that transactions go through smoothly and correctly. A routing number is a special nine-digit code that helps banks recognize themselves during different types of transactions, like direct deposits, wire transfers, and checks. Located at the bottom of every check, this number serves as a key marker, guiding money to the right place and making sure payments are properly directed to the correct bank and account.

The Significance of MICR Line

The Magnetic Ink Character Recognition feature is an essential part of modern financial transactions, guaranteeing precise and swift handling of money-related activities. This line is found at the bottom of a check or financial document. It holds important details needed for processing transactions, including routing number, account number and check number.

The MICR line is printed using special magnetic ink, enabling financial institutions to precisely process checks. This ink is made to be easily read by both people and machines, making it hard to tamper with.

Where is the Routing Number on a Check?

The routing number is usually found at the lower left corner of a check. Here’s how the numbers are arranged at the bottom of a check.

Routing number: It usually consists of 9 digits found at the bottom left corner.

Account Number: Usually, your account number has between eight and 12 digits.This unique number helps to identify your specific account, not the financial institution itself. It is situated to the right of the routing number.

Check Number: You can find this number in two areas on a check: the upper right corner and at the bottom next to the account number.

Routing vs Account Number

The routing number shows the name of the bank in which your account is located, while the account number, which is usually eight to twelve digits long, identifies your specific account. If you have two accounts at the same bank, the routing numbers will be the same, but the account numbers will be different. Both numbers are essential for ensuring the money is deposited correctly and on time. Any error in giving the right numbers can lead to delays and expensive charges.
